My grandfather used to tell me that “something evil” lurked in the desert, that the land was cursed. Maybe it's because the Manson Family hid out on a ranch less than 2 hours away, or maybe it was the evil aura that brought him here. I'm not sure if I'd say this place is cursed, but I will say the longer you stay here the harder it becomes to escape, and that this place cultivates a certain type of person. That's what this story is about, it's a warning to anyone growing up caught in the deserts web, and eulogy to someone we have all seen, wearing a tattered sun bleached hoodie, and dark sunken eyes. This is someone you might've even met at the grocery store, on the street, at school, maybe you're related to them. Someone each of us could've become; had fate been a little less kind to us.
